Web21 sep. 2024 · Check the leaves for signs of insects once every month. Look for tiny white eggs, brown spots on the leaves and holes in the leaves. Tiny fleas and gnats are common pests affecting money tree plants and can be killed with the application of an insecticide. Re-pot your house plant every two years.
